Silver Lake Technology Investors IV, L.P. sold $16K of DELL (indirect holdings)
Silver Lake Technology Investors IV, L.P. sold 34 indirectly-held shares of Dell Technologies Inc. (DELL) at $466.16 on 2026-06-01.
This is an insider/10% owner sale disclosure with small share count; it’s more a sentiment/positioning datapoint than a fundamental catalyst.
Silver Lake Technology Investors IV, L.P. (a Dell director/10% owner) sold 34 shares in an open-market transaction disclosed on SEC Form 4.
Likely limited near-term price impact; any effect would be incremental sentiment rather than a driver.
